Griffith University Orientation Week – ACS Qld Branch, Communities Team and Emerging Professionals Committee Support
Together with the Communities Partner Success Manager Alannah Grech, Holly Bretherton, State Manager and Angela Chen, Membership, Accounts and Events Support, ACS Qld attended the Griffith O-Week orientation for ICT Students, at Southport and Nathan campuses and also online. The team spoke to the benefits of free student membership, and the strong partnership in place with Griffith University.
We had wonderful support from the Faculty (including Head of School, Prof Alan Lieu recommending ACS membership to the students), and the team are currently processing a large number of new free student member sign ups following the successful engagements.
We were also lucky to have two of our new Emerging Professional Committee Members Dularika Wickramasinghe and Zia Tharis on hand to meet the students and share their emerging professional journeys, and how ACS membership has helped support their tech career journeys.
QUT Welcome Week – Promoting out SSM and Supporting University Clubs
As welcome week/orientation weeks kick off around the country, it has seen the community’s team out and about activating onsite and online at a range of universities around the country.
Last week Alannah Grech, Partner Success Manager - Communities and 4 student volunteers were onsite at the Queensland University of Technology Gardens Point campus hosting a marquee stall across 2 days of the week long event to engage with new students to onboard them as part of SSM, engage with current ACS student members, and meet with new and current university clubs.
With QUT having the highest uptake of SSM in QLD, it was a great opportunity to continue the relationship with the student members and promote out benefits such as the Pearson member discount on books relevant to uni courses and Global Futures Education climate courses.
